Durham, NC vs Richmond, VA
Cost of Living Comparison
Durham, NC is more affordable by 0.3 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Durham, NC | Richmond, VA |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 97.6 | 97.9 | -0.3 |
| Housing | 98.9 | 99.1 | -0.2 |
| Goods | 96.6 | 96.8 | -0.2 |
| Utilities | 89.3 | 89.2 | +0.1 |
| Other Services | 98.2 | 98.6 | -0.4 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Durham, NC | Richmond, VA |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$76,040 | $80,877 |
| Median Home Value | $310,600 | $299,100 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,249 | $1,307 |
| Per Capita Income | $44,718 | $44,141 |
